Pre-packaged insolvency eligibility report requires confirmation of MSME status, approvals, default limits, and plan compliance.
An insolvency professional proposed for appointment as resolution professional must report on the corporate debtor's eligibility for the pre-packaged insolvency resolution process, including MSME status, absence of prior insolvency or liquidation, required declarations and approvals, statutory default limits, and compliance of the base resolution plan with the Code and regulations.
